    Make your own whimsical fairy garden with these creative DIY fairy garden ideas as inspiration. Since it’s such a fun and easy activity, it makes a great summer craft idea to do with your kids over the break. There are fairy garden ideas for containers, the yard, and indoors. Plus, there are DIY projects for fairy garden accessories so you can build your own fairy furniture and villages.

        Hi there Gramma. You can make your fairycgarden in anything and with anything you chose. It IS your garden after all. Plants and flowers do not have to be real especially if they are going to stay inside. If she does want a easy real plant to take care of in her tiny garden succulents are always a good idea. They need very little watering and not too awful much soil either. Good luck and have fun.
